The attributes of an organism that promote pathogenicity are called virulence factors.
These can include things like adhesion molecules, toxins, and enzymes that help the organism to colonize and infect a host. Understanding the virulence factors of a pathogen can be important for developing strategies to prevent or treat infections caused by that organism.These factors allow the organism to infect a host, evade the host's immune system, and cause disease or damage to the host's tissues. Virulence factors can include toxins, adhesion molecules, and secretion systems, among others.

A fontanelle is a membrane-covered "soft area" that develops in a newborn where two sutures join (fontanel). During the first year of a baby's life, the fontanelles allow for the formation of the brain and skull.
On a newborn's skull, there are often numerous fontanelles. They are mostly found on the sides, back, and top of the head. Fontanelles form closed, solid bone regions as they age, just like the sutures do.
Most frequently, by the time a baby is 1 to 2 months old, the fontanelle in the rear of the skull (posterior fontanelle) shuts.
The anterior fontanelle, located at the top of the head, typically shuts between 7 and 19 months.
When touched, the fontanelles ought to feel strong and very slightly inwardly curled. When the brain fills with fluid or swells, increasing pressure inside the skull, a tight or bulging fontanelle results. The fontanelles may appear to be swollen when the baby is sobbing, lying down, or throwing up. When the baby is relaxed and lying on his or her back, though, they ought to go back to normal.

IST-1.N Describe the mechanisms by which genetic information flows from DNA to RNA to protein.
The flow of genetic information from DNA to protein involves two main steps: transcription and translation.
Transcription occurs in the nucleus of the cell, where the DNA double helix is unwound and one strand serves as the template for RNA synthesis. An enzyme called RNA polymerase reads the DNA template strand and synthesizes a complementary RNA molecule by adding nucleotides in the 5’ to 3’ direction. This RNA molecule, known as messenger RNA (mRNA), is a copy of a specific gene and carries the genetic information out of the nucleus and into the cytoplasm.
In the cytoplasm, ribosomes read the mRNA sequence and synthesize a protein by linking together amino acids in the correct order dictated by the mRNA sequence. This process is known as translation. Transfer RNA (tRNA) molecules bring the appropriate amino acid to the ribosome based on the codon (a sequence of three nucleotides) on the mRNA. The ribosome reads the codons on the mRNA in order, and as each codon is read, a corresponding amino acid is added to the growing protein chain. The process continues until a stop codon is encountered, at which point the newly synthesized protein is released from the ribosome.

The first form of pathogen inactivation was b. heat.
Heat inactivation is a process that involves exposing pathogens to high temperatures for a specific duration, causing them to lose their ability to infect or reproduce. This method has been widely used for many years, particularly in the pasteurization of various food products and sterilization of medical equipment. The use of heat as a means of pathogen inactivation is advantageous because it is simple, cost-effective, and capable of inactivating a wide range of microorganisms, including bacteria, viruses, and protozoa.
However, the effectiveness of heat inactivation can be limited by factors such as temperature, duration, and the type of pathogen being targeted. Other methods of pathogen inactivation, such as chemical treatment, cold-ethanol fractionation, and anion-exchange chromatography, have been developed over time to address some of the limitations of heat inactivation and provide additional options for ensuring the safety of various products and materials.
